Winter Storm Fern has thrown a snowball at Jason Aldean’s concert plans, forcing the country star to reschedule his show in Charleston, West Virginia. Initially set for January 24, fans will now have to wait until August 21 to see him rock the Charleston Coliseum, but all previously purchased tickets will still be valid.
